Abstract

People that work in office buildings have new needs in terms of comfort within their work place. We suggest to develop a multicriteria office cell façade, allowing to control luminous, thermal and airflow parameters. It will be controlled to offer global comfort to the office cells occupants. Various simulations tools were used to optimize the dimensioning of the envelope components (solar protection (slats and electrochromic protection), to choose materials (nature and characteristic of the glazings) and to establish a natural ventilation strategy through the wall element (ventilation scenario choice, airflow patterns, and ventilation areas). This study was carried out within the frame of a Ph.D. supported by the Ademe agency and an industrial partner, in order to develop a muliticriteria wall element leading to the making of a demonstrator.
